Connecticut Army National Guard Sgt. Alexander Tixi, a combat medic specialist assigned to the 141st Medical Company (Ground Ambulance), 118th Multifunctional Medical Battalion, fires an M17 service pistol during the German Armed Forces Proficiency Badge pistol qualification, part of the 2025 Connecticut Army National Guard Best Warrior Competition, at the Connecticut Army National Guard Training Center East Haven Rifle Range, East Haven, Connecticut, March 20, 2025. The pistol qualification was broken down into four segments. For the first two, each competitor had to engage their target in the torso area with two rounds, once at five meters and then again at 10 meters. For the later two segments, each competitor engaged their target with three rounds, twice in the torso, and once in the head, at 10 and 15 meters. (U.S. Army photo by Sgt. Matthew Lucibello)
